Overview


Responsible for achieving customer objectives, Key Performance Indicators, and targets by implementing strategies and tactics while managing customers in a manner that will achieve profitable long-term growth.


Primary Responsibilities


  • Lead all components of the sales process including targeting appropriate accounts, lead selling, education, and positioning brands for success at head office level
  • Monitor field implementation and execution of programs within assigned accounts to ensure product pricing and promotion
  • Drive brand success through leadership selling, trade channels and actively supporting the selling efforts of sales reps, district managers, and key account specialists within the wholesaler
  • Compile reports on account progress, goals, and forecasts for teams and stakeholders
  • Oversee and maintain the relationships between SGWS and regional key customers to form long-term partnerships


Additional Primary Responsibilities


  • Provide detailed tracking reports of wholesaler performance against agreed-to supplier objectives
  • Work with key assigned teams to deliver monthly goals (work-withs, product training samples, etc.)
  • Develop key account relationships that deliver measurable results
  • Perform other job-related duties as assigned
  • Create, coordinate, and attend on-site promotional functions at established customer accounts (e.g., winemaker dinners, product launches, and tastings)
  • Regularly interact with field management for updating programming and brand priorities, brand standards and best practices leading to successful execution in the market


Minimum Qualifications


  • Ability to work flexible hours which include early morning evenings, and weekends
  • Valid state motor vehicle operator’s license and ability to obtain and maintain auto liability insurance by State laws
  • Ability to adapt and can assist a variety of internal customer groups and varying personality types
  • Bachelor’s Degree or an equivalent combination of education and experience
  • Must have strong negotiation skills; demonstrate an entrepreneurial spirit
  • Ability to work overnight travel as required
  • Comprehensive understanding of wine and spirits to include regions/varietals, product/food pairing techniques, basic production, and service
  • Proficient at calculating commissions, percentages, and reviewing comparative sales data for analysis
  • Five years of industry-related sales experience within the distribution, hospitality or supplier community
  • Stay apprised of federal, state and local laws affecting the beverage/alcohol industry within account responsibility
  • Goal-oriented focused, and assertive individual who needs a little direction or supervision
